Academic Reputation and Student Demographics
Located in beautiful Florida, the university attracts numerous international students with its excellent academic reputation and diverse program offerings. According to 2023 U.S. News data, FSU ranks 55th among national universities, with an undergraduate population of 32,217. International students comprise 2% of the student body, while the 25% acceptance rate reflects the institution's selective standards.
Affordable Education and Campus Life
With tuition set at $21,683, FSU offers remarkable value compared to other U.S. institutions. Beyond academics, campus life proves equally appealing—approximately 20% of students choose on-campus housing, fostering strong social connections and smoother transitions to university life. The institution boasts an impressive 85% graduation rate, demonstrating its commitment to student success.
Career Prospects by Major
FSU's popular programs lead to promising career outcomes:
- Computer Information Systems graduates earn an average starting salary of $50,800
- Finance and Financial Management majors command $48,200
- Marketing professionals begin at $43,500
- Economics graduates start at $39,300
- Political Science and Criminology majors earn $32,100 and $30,000 respectively
While International Relations ($28,100), Psychology ($27,500), and Biology ($21,800) graduates see comparatively lower starting salaries, these disciplines remain highly valued in our rapidly evolving global landscape.
Competitive Admissions Process
FSU maintains a March 1 regular decision deadline. Though early application options (EA/ED) remain unavailable currently, prospective students may apply through regular decision. With over 74,000 annual applicants, admission proves highly competitive—successful candidates typically rank in the top 25%, with median SAT and ACT scores of 30 and 28 respectively.
